Examinations are one way to evaluate the teaching and learning process in schools. Typically, school exams are still conducted conventionally using paper and writing materials, and grading is done directly by teachers. With the rapid development of information technology, some conventional systems have transitioned to computerized ones, including educational services such as online exams. Currently, the government mandates Computer-Based National Examinations (UNBK) for high schools (SMA/SMK/MA). Additionally, some national standard school exams known as USBN have adopted Computer-Based Test (CBT) systems. However, SMA PKP JIS still employs conventional methods for exams, which are considered less efficient given the current technological advancements. Manual processes for exam creation, duplication, evaluation, and answer sheet filling lead to various challenges, including high costs, lost answer sheets, and potential question leaks. Hence, this study aims to develop an online exam application using the Linear Congruential Generator (LCG) method based on a website. The LCG-based online exam application has been successfully created for SMA PKP JIS, providing a more efficient and paper-saving exam experience. Through testing using the blackbox testing method, this application has been proven to run well and according to its functionality. Its ability to facilitate the exam process efficiently makes it the right solution for PKP JIS High School. The score obtained from testing using the User Acceptance Testing (UAT) method is 329 or in the form of a percentage of 82.25% and is included in the "Very Feasible" category. Thus, this LCG Algorithm-based online exam application is ready to be used as an alternative to conventional exams at PKP JIS High School to improve the quality and efficiency of education
